The Seattle-Dallas corridor has been a vital air travel route since the **Golden Age of Aviation**, when prop-driven planes like the **Douglas DC-3** first connected the Pacific Northwest to the South. In the 1940s, a nonstop flight would take **over 6 hours**, with refueling stops in cities like **Salt Lake City or Denver**. The introduction of **jet engines in the 1950s** cut that time in half, and by the 1970s, **Boeing 727s and 737s** were making the route a standard part of domestic networks. Deregulation in 1978 further democratized air travel, leading to **low-cost carriers** like Southwest and **legacy airlines** like American and Delta competing for dominance on the Seattle-Dallas route. Today, the route is a **hub-and-spoke battleground**, with Dallas/Fort Worth (DFW) serving as a major American Airlines stronghold and Seattle-Tacoma (SEA) as a gateway for Alaska Airlines. The **rise of ultra-low-cost carriers (ULCCs)** like Spirit and Frontier has also introduced budget-friendly options, though these often come with trade-offs like **longer layovers or fewer amenities**. Q: Is the flight from Seattle to Dallas always 3 hours and 15 minutes?
Not exactly. While airlines list **3h 15m as the standard block time**, the **actual in-air duration** often ranges from **3h 10m to 4h+** due to **wind, air traffic, and aircraft type**. Westbound flights in winter (with tailwinds) may take **as little as 3h**, while eastbound flights in spring (against headwinds) can exceed **3h 45m**.
